Dr. Patel is a board-certified, fellowship-trained Interventional Pain physician who specializes in treating a variety of chronic pain conditions. He has extensive experience in treating degenerative conditions of the spine, multiple arthritic conditions, cancer pain and other chronic pain disorders. He believes in a multi-modal approach to treatment, which includes non-surgical interventional treatments, medical management, physical therapy and rehabilitation. Dr. Patel was raised in southwest Virginia and spent significant time in Gwinnett County as a child. He attended the University of Virginia, where he obtained a degree in Chemistry with a specialization in Biochemistry. For medical school, he elected to attend Eastern Virginia Medical School, graduating in 2005. He then completed a residency in Anesthesiology at the University of Michigan Health Systems, one of the top anesthesiology programs in the country. Dr. Patel finished his post-graduate training at the prestigious Interventional Pain Management program at Emory University in 2010. Since completing his training, Dr. Patel had the honor to serve as Assistant Professor of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ine at Emory where he helped train future pain physicians and participated in research. From 2011 to 2013, Dr. Patel practiced in Griffin and Stockbridge, GA . As a physician there he specialized full-time in treating chronic and acute pain syndromes in both inpatient and outpatient settings. He also participated in innovative research and clinical trials to offer his patients the most advanced forms of treatment. Dr. Patel now wants to bring his experience in treating the most difficult pain syndromes to his own pain center. His special interventional interests include facet neurotomy for spinal arthritis pain, minimally invasive herniated disc decompression, radio-frequency ablation for neuropathic pain, and spinal cord stimulation for failed back surgery syndrome.
